Introduction: Detroit to Lewisburg – A Journey Through Heritage and Landscape

The route from Detroit, MI to Lewisburg, WV spans roughly 500 miles along I-75 S, US-23 S, I-64 E, and I-77 S, a corridor that blends industrial grit with Appalachian soul. Estimated drive time is 8–9 hours without stops, but the true reward lies in the detours.

This exact pathway follows ancient Native American trade routes that later became stagecoach roads, linking the Great Lakes to the Ohio River Valley. The landscape shifts from the rust-belt urban sprawl of Detroit to the rolling hills and limestone caves of West Virginia, offering a microcosm of American geography.

Road Safety, Family Stops, and Fatigue Management

Safety: I-64 through West Virginia has steep grades (up to 7%) and narrow shoulders. Carry chains in winter (November–March). Deer are active dawn/dusk on US-23 and US-219.

  • Rest zones: Rest areas on I-75 at mile markers 10 and 30 in Michigan, and on I-77 at mile 35 in West Virginia.
  • Family breaks: Ohio Caverns (near West Liberty) for kids aged 5+; the Young's Jersey Dairy in Yellow Springs offers goat yoga and ice cream.
  • Pet-friendly stops: The dog park at Sharon Woods Metro Park in Columbus; pet-friendly cabins at Hocking Hills.

Fatigue management: Alternate drivers every 2 hours. The route can be monotonous across the Ohio plains – audiobooks or local NPR stations (WVXU 91.7 near Cincinnati) help.

Hidden off-route: The John and Annie Glenn Historic Site (35 minutes off I-70 near New Concord) offers a glimpse into the astronaut's childhood home. No crowds, free entry.


Natural Landscapes and Local Commerce: From Lake Erie to the Greenbrier Valley

Just south of Toledo, the landscape flattens into vast soybean and corn fields punctuated by grain elevators. The Maumee River, once a key fur-trading route, runs parallel to US-23 near Perrysburg.

  • Magnolia Marsh: A state-protected wetland near Carey, Ohio, ideal for birdwatching (herons, egrets).
  • Hocking Hills State Park: 20 minutes off US-33 near Logan, featuring Old Man's Cave and Cedar Falls – a 2-hour hike.
  • Ohio River Scenic Byway: Follow SR-7 for 20 miles along the river between Marietta and Parkersburg for cliffside views.
  • Lost World Caverns in Lewisburg: A 45-minute guided tour through a massive limestone cave system discovered in 1842.

Local commerce thrives on handmade crafts. In Columbus, the North Market offers artisanal cheeses and Ohio wines. In Athens, Ohio, the Dairy Barn Arts Center showcases contemporary Appalachian quilts.

West Virginia's Greenbrier Valley is dotted with farm stands selling ramps (wild leeks) and buckwheat honey. The Lewisburg Farmers Market (Saturdays, May–October) features local pottery and grass-fed beef.


Route Logistics and Infrastructure: Fuel, Roads, and Timing

Fuel costs vary: expect $4.50–$5.50 per gallon in Michigan and Ohio, dropping to $3.80–$4.20 in West Virginia. A mid-size SUV will need about two full tanks, costing roughly $80–$100 total.

  • I-75 S: Heavily trafficked near Detroit, smooth pavement, rest areas every 30 miles.
  • US-23 S: Scenic but two-lane in sections; watch for deer at dusk.
  • I-64 E: Newly resurfaced through the Kanawha Valley, few gas stations for 50-mile stretches.
  • I-77 S: Mountain grades with truck traffic; use lower gear on descents.

Best departure time: 6:00–7:00 AM to avoid Detroit rush hour and reach West Virginia before nightfall. Toll roads are minimal – only a $1.25 toll on the Ohio Turnpike near Toledo.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does it take to drive from Detroit, MI to Lewisburg, WV?

The drive takes approximately 8-9 hours without stops, covering about 500 miles. With breaks, plan for 10-11 hours.

What are the best stops between Detroit and Lewisburg?

Top stops include Hocking Hills State Park, Ohio Caverns, Young's Jersey Dairy, and the historical district of Marietta, Ohio.

Is the drive from Detroit to Lewisburg worth it?

Yes, the route offers diverse landscapes from industrial cities to Appalachian mountains, with rich history, unique food, and outdoor activities.

What is the best time of year to drive this route?

Late spring (May-June) and fall (September-October) offer mild weather and vibrant foliage. Winter can be hazardous in mountain sections.

Are there pet-friendly accommodations along the way?

Yes, many hotels in Columbus and Charleston allow pets. State parks like Hocking Hills have pet-friendly cabins.
